Formularz został pomyślnie przesłany.
Więcej informacji można znaleźć w skrzynce pocztowej.
Naszym klientem jest europejska firma SaaS świadcząca usługi w zakresie tworzenia i wdrażania procesów KYC/KYB/AML w usługach zewnętrznych.
Szczegółowe informacje o kliencie nie mogą być ujawnione zgodnie z postanowieniami NDA.
Instytucje finansowe i firmy działające w obszarze kryptowalut muszą zapobiegać atakom oszustw i cyberprzestępczości, chronić dane klientów, unikać włamań oraz rozprzestrzeniania się botów i fałszywych kont. Narzędzia weryfikacyjne od dostawców rozwiązań KYC są zwykle wdrażane jako środek weryfikacji tożsamości klienta przy użyciu jego zdjęć, dokumentów lub danych dotyczących zakwaterowania.
Produkt oferowany przez naszego klienta to biblioteka KYC, która zapewnia funkcje weryfikacji klienta w wersji internetowej i mobilnej. Jednak ze względu na ograniczoną funkcjonalność widgetu internetowego i czasochłonny proces weryfikacji dla użytkowników mobilnych, struktura KYC nie była w pełni zoptymalizowana pod kątem iOS i Android. Aby temu zaradzić, nasi specjaliści otrzymali zadanie ulepszenia biblioteki KYC i optymalizacji kluczowych funkcji weryfikacji:
1. Weryfikacja biometryczna. Oprogramowanie do rozpoznawania twarzy przechwytuje obrazy użytkowników w celu potwierdzenia tożsamości osoby na podstawie rysów twarzy. Brakowało jednak kompleksowej biblioteki do przetwarzania danych biometrycznych 3D i usprawnionych procedur gromadzenia danych użytkownika.
2. Weryfikacja dokumentów. System identyfikuje ważność dokumentów, takich jak paszport, dowód osobisty lub prawo jazdy, porównując informacje wejściowe z referencyjnymi bazami danych i weryfikując ich cechy fizyczne. Proces ten obejmuje również weryfikację dokumentu z uzyskanymi danymi biometrycznymi.
W wersji mobilnej opcja ta pozwalała użytkownikom na dodawanie zdjęć dokumentacji wyłącznie przy użyciu poziomej orientacji aparatu na ich urządzeniach mobilnych. Ponadto system nie obsługiwał w wystarczającym stopniu różnych typów dokumentacji, co ograniczało mobilną elastyczność i szybkość Nexus ID Check.
3. Przetwarzanie danych dotyczących miejsca zamieszkania i dokumentów potwierdzających. System przetwarzał i weryfikował zarówno dane o miejscu zamieszkania użytkownika, jak i potwierdzające je dokumenty identyfikacyjne. Wersja mobilna nie obsługiwała logowania użytkownika za pomocą kluczowych danych uzyskanych podczas pierwszej identyfikacji. Wymagało to dodatkowego czasu na wprowadzenie danych, ponieważ użytkownicy musieli wprowadzać dane osobowe i robić zdjęcia swoich dokumentów za każdym razem, gdy logowali się w celu uwierzytelnienia.
Nasz zespół z powodzeniem zoptymalizował system Nexus ID Check poprzez przeprojektowanie architektury bibliotek i frameworka dla obu systemów operacyjnych. Zintegrowaliśmy również dodatkową bibliotekę, zaktualizowaliśmy projekt interfejsu użytkownika i dodaliśmy kilka funkcji, aby znacznie przyspieszyć proces identyfikacji użytkownika na urządzeniach mobilnych.
Ogólnie rzecz biorąc, praca naszego zespołu obejmowała następujące elementy:
Poprawa architektury aplikacji międzyplatformowych i ulepszony interfejs użytkownika
Nasz zespół specjalistów wprowadził znaczące ulepszenia optymalizacyjne w celu rozszerzenia funkcji Nexus ID Check na platformy mobilne dla oprogramowania do zarządzania tożsamością i dostępem. Przeprojektowaliśmy system, usuwając niepotrzebne ekrany i zapewniając refaktoryzację interfejsu użytkownika, aby etapy weryfikacji zdjęć biometrycznych i dokumentów były szybsze i bardziej intuicyjne.
W wyniku przeprojektowania całego mobilnego frameworka, skróciliśmy czas potrzebny na wdrożenie nowej funkcjonalności o 30% i uprościliśmy obsługę bazy kodu. Ponadto dodaliśmy instrukcje łączenia React Native i Flutter, umożliwiając wykorzystanie biblioteki w rozwiązaniach wieloplatformowych w przyszłości.
Nowa integracja biblioteki FaceTec SDK dla biometrii 3D
Nasi specjaliści zintegrowali nową bibliotekę FaceTec SDK do przyspieszonego przetwarzania danych biometrycznych. Wcześniej oprogramowanie do rozpoznawania twarzy obsługiwało tylko standardowe metody rozpoznawania, które wymagały od użytkowników zrobienia kilku zdjęć twarzy pod różnymi kątami w ciągu kilku sekund. Wynikowe obrazy 2D były wysyłane do serwera Nexus ID Check w celu późniejszego przetworzenia i potwierdzenia.
FaceTec to narzędzie, które automatyzuje proces gromadzenia danych biometrycznych użytkowników. Dzięki FaceTec użytkownicy muszą wykonywać mniej ruchów i ukończyć skanowanie twarzy 3D w krótszym czasie, aby zapewnić wysokiej jakości dane biometryczne. Interfejs oferuje jasne instrukcje dotyczące niezbędnych działań użytkownika.
Po uzyskaniu dane są przesyłane do serwera w celu przetworzenia, walidacji i uwierzytelnienia użytkownika. Wdrożony system biometrii 3D poprawił dokładność weryfikacji, przyspieszył przetwarzanie danych i uprościł procedurę skanowania dla użytkowników. Dodatkowo, nasi specjaliści poprawili jakość obrazów, czyniąc je jaśniejszymi i wyraźniejszymi, co skutkuje dokładniejszą identyfikacją.
Zoptymalizowane rozwiązanie do weryfikacji dokumentów
Wcześniej użytkownicy mogli dodawać dokumenty pomocnicze na urządzeniach mobilnych jedynie poprzez zrobienie zdjęcia w czasie rzeczywistym za pomocą aparatu telefonu. Teraz jednak wdrożyliśmy nową funkcję, która pozwala użytkownikom robić zdjęcia w dowolnej dogodnej orientacji ekranu, dodawać różne typy dokumentacji i przesyłać dokumenty bezpośrednio z galerii telefonu w różnych formatach, w tym PDF. To ulepszenie upraszcza proces weryfikacji dla użytkowników, ponieważ nie muszą już mieć przy sobie fizycznych dokumentów, aby robić zdjęcia za każdym razem, gdy się logują.Natychmiastowa identyfikacja użytkownika
Wcześniej, korzystając z aplikacji mobilnych ze zintegrowanym systemem weryfikacji Nexus ID Check, użytkownicy musieli przesyłać swoje dane biometryczne i dokumenty potwierdzające za każdym razem, gdy logowali się do aplikacji. Wdrożyliśmy jednak nowy system natychmiastowej identyfikacji użytkownika, który umożliwia użytkownikom szybkie logowanie za pomocą prostego skanowania twarzy. Przesłane selfie są natychmiast weryfikowane na podstawie zweryfikowanych danych biometrycznych 3D i innych danych przechowywanych w systemie zaplecza, eliminując potrzebę ponownego przesyłania dokumentów i danych biometrycznych za każdym razem, gdy się logują.
Kiedy po raz pierwszy podjęliśmy się tego projektu, stanęliśmy przed wyzwaniem niejasnej dokumentacji dla wersji Nexus ID Check na iOS i Androida. Mimo to wykorzystaliśmy istniejącą dokumentację dla wersji internetowej, aby szybko stworzyć system interakcji z klientami, który obejmował tablicę zgłoszeń do śledzenia postępów.
Kolejną przeszkodą była nieuporządkowana architektura bibliotek, która utrudniała integrację dodatkowej biblioteki w celu rozszerzenia funkcjonalności frameworka. Jednak nasz doświadczony zespół z powodzeniem przeprojektował i zoptymalizował architekturę frameworka, wdrażając niezbędne zmiany w krótszym czasie.
Postępowaliśmy zgodnie z metodologią zarządzania projektami Agile, organizując cotygodniowe spotkania zespołu, regularne odprawy i rozmowy telefoniczne w razie potrzeby. Nasz zespół i klient regularnie komunikowali się za pośrednictwem Telegramu i Google Meet, a my monitorowaliśmy wydajność za pomocą tablicy Jira, aby upewnić się, że postępy są na dobrej drodze.
Projekt jest obecnie w toku, a Innowise kontynuuje wydawanie nowych aktualizacji dla Nexus ID Check, jednocześnie rozszerzając funkcjonalność systemu KYC dla rozwiązań wieloplatformowych.
26%
Po otrzymaniu i przetworzeniu Twojego zgłoszenia skontaktujemy się z Tobą wkrótce, aby wyszczególnić potrzeby projektu i podpisać umowę o zachowaniu poufności, aby zapewnić poufność informacji.
Po przeanalizowaniu wymagań, nasi analitycy i programiści opracowują projekt z zakresem prac, wielkością zespołu, czasem i kosztami szacunki.
Umówimy się z Tobą na spotkanie, aby omówić ofertę i dojść do porozumienia porozumienia.
Podpisujemy umowę i rozpoczynamy pracę nad projektem tak szybko, jak to możliwe.
© 2007-2024 Innowise. Wszelkie prawa zastrzeżone.
Polityka prywatności. Polityka dotycząca plików cookie.
Innowise Sp. z o.o Ul. Rondo Ignacego Daszyńskiego, 2B-22P, 00-843 Warszawa, Polska
Rejestrując się, wyrażasz zgodę na naszą Politykę Prywatności, w tym korzystanie z plików cookie i przekazywanie Twoich danych osobowych.
Dziękuję!
Wiadomość została wysłana.
Przetworzymy Twoją prośbę i skontaktujemy się z Tobą tak szybko, jak to możliwe.
Dziękuję!
Wiadomość została wysłana.
Przetworzymy Twoją prośbę i skontaktujemy się z Tobą tak szybko, jak to możliwe.